Transmission Insulator and Retainer: Installation

- Position the insulator on the extension housing.
- Install the insulator-to-extension housing screws.
- Tighten to 90 Nm (66 lb-ft).
- Install the insulator into the crossmember and tighten the nuts.
- Tighten to 90 Nm (66 lb-ft).
- Align and install the rear driveshaft.
- With the marks aligned, install the rear driveshaft and bolts.
- Tighten to 103 Nm (76 lb-ft).
NOTE:
Align the driveshaft with the marks made during removal to make sure of correct balance.
